TRADITIONAL KAPPAROT CEREMONY
Sunday, September 24
come by, anytime, between 11:30 - 1pm
at Congregation Beth Tefillah
10636 N. 71st Way, Scottsdale, AZ 85254
Live fish will be available for purchase, or you may bring your own charity money ($15-$20 per person as is customary) and Rabbi Allouche will be on hand to guide you through the entire process.
The age-old custom of "Kaparot" is traditionally performed on the eve of Yom Kippur, by grasping a live chicken, a Kosher fish or charity money and moving one of them around one's head three times; symbolically transferring one's sins to the chicken, fishor money. The chicken, fish or money are then donated to the poor.
